Phind pricing (2026)
Phind starts at $20/mo (Pro tier, working devs). A free tier is also available with usage caps.

How much does Phind cost?+
Phind starts at $20/month for the Pro tier (working devs). There is also 1 other tier — see the full table above for the feature breakdown.
Does Phind have a free plan?+
Yes — the Free tier is free (trial). Limited Pro searches/day. Standard models. For heavier usage you'll likely need a paid tier.
